Modbus TCP/IP is a variant of the Modbus communication protocol, used for connecting industrial electronic devices over an Ethernet network. It enables communication between devices such as PLCs, sensors, and computers for monitoring and control purposes. It is widely used in industrial automation due to its open standard, ease of implementation, and compatibility with existing Modbus devices.
